WAEC - Biology (2023 - No. 33)

The eye defect caused by an uneven curvature of the cornea or lens or both is
myopia
presbyopia
astigmatism
hypermetropia

Explicació

Astigmatism is a common refractive error of the eye that occurs when the cornea or lens has an irregular shape. In a normal eye, the cornea and lens have a smooth, evenly curved surface, similar to a sphere. However, in astigmatism, the cornea or lens may be more curved in one direction than the other, resulting in a refractive error.
